Interpretation

The song 'Mexican Girl' by Smokie tells the story of a deep, romantic relationship between the singer and a Mexican woman named Juanita. The singer describes his strong attraction to Juanita, caused by her beauty, charm, and the mystical radiance she exudes in the moonlight, as in the lines: 'She looked so fine, well she looked all right, And she moaned: Oh Daddy, move over, Oh baby, you know what I like and I think it's the moonlight.'

The singer also emphasizes Juanita's cultural background, 'Made in Mexico, schooled in France', which points to her versatile and appealing personality. He is fascinated by her international nature and expresses his desire for her to stay with him: 'Mexican Girl don't leave me alone, I got a heart as big as a stone and I need you believe me to be here and love me tonight.'

The song ends with a feeling of longing and a promise to never forget Juanita, regardless of whether she stays with him or not: 'Mexican Girl I want you to stay, You know my heart is longing to say that as long as I live I will always remember the one that I called my Mexican Girl.' This indicates that their relationship had a profound impact on his life and that he will always cherish the memory of her.
